MAJOR AUCTION HIGHLIGHTS

★ ULYSSES S. GRANT PRESENTATION DAGGER
An extraordinary 1873 presentation dagger inscribed “Presented to President Grant By the Miners of Warren’s Diggings 1873.” The 11-inch dagger bears the mark of noted San Francisco maker M. Price and represents a remarkable intersection of Presidential, Western and Gold Rush history.

★ EXTRAORDINARY CIVIL WAR SOLDIER ARCHIVE
One of the centerpiece manuscript collections of the sale: a massive archive containing extraordinary firsthand accounts of the war, including the Battle of Cedar Creek, Lee’s surrender, the death of Abraham Lincoln and conditions confronting freed African Americans in the defeated South.

★ THE 54TH MASSACHUSETTS & FORT WAGNER
Original July 1863 newspaper coverage of the bloody assault on Fort Wagner, where the famed 54th Massachusetts led the attack and Colonel Robert Gould Shaw was killed on the ramparts.

★ 54TH MASSACHUSETTS AT OLUSTEE
A compelling 1864 wartime letter reporting on the disastrous Union defeat in Florida and providing contemporary information concerning the 54th Massachusetts and its wounded officers.

★ MORE THAN 1,300 OGLALA SIOUX NAMED
An extraordinary 22-page Pine Ridge Agency document listing more than 1,300 Oglala Sioux by Native and English names. Among those recorded are Red Cloud, Spotted Elk, Standing Bear, Gall, American Horse and other important figures of Lakota history.

★ TREASURE FROM THE “SHIP OF GOLD”
Recovered S.S. Central America gold, including an 1842-O Quarter Eagle and an 1856-S Double Eagle graded PCGS AU55, connecting the California Gold Rush with one of America's legendary maritime disasters.

★ PRESIDENT ANDREW JOHNSON IMPEACHMENT TRIAL
An original March 30, 1868 admission ticket to Johnson's historic impeachment trial in the United States Senate, signed by the Senate Sergeant-at-Arms.

★ LINCOLN'S RUNNING MATE ON ABRAHAM LINCOLN — 1860
An exceptional presidential campaign-era letter written by Hannibal Hamlin shortly after his nomination for Vice President, discussing the possibility of Lincoln's election and describing him as an “able, wise and comprehensive man.”
